Morris Central schools and proudly served for three years during World War II with the U.S. Army in the Pacific Theater.\u00a0 He then continued his education at Ithaca College, earning a Bachelor of Science degree in music education and a Master of Science degree in music.\u00a0 He did additional graduate work at Syracuse University and Alfred University.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>Anthony then took a position as Director of Music at the high school in Savannah, N.Y.\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0 In September of 1951, &#8220;Cappy&#8221; joined the Alfred State College family as an Associate Professor inaugurating the college&#8217;s vocal music program.\u00a0 During the early years, he served as both band and choral director.\u00a0 This included the concert choir and various small choral groups, a marching band, a stage band, and a dance band, also teaching music classes including Music Appreciation, Music Instruction and Rock Experience.<\/p>\n<p>Mr. Cappadonia was recognized as one of the most talented higher education choral directors in the region.\u00a0 For most of his career, he was an adjudicator and staff writer for the National Association of Choral Directors, and his articles on choral technique were widely published.\u00a0 He was renowned for his written musical compositions, including &#8220;Alleluia, Prayer and Amen&#8221; performed at the National Cathedral in Washington, D.C., and served frequently as a reviewer for the prestigious Choral Journal, official publication of the American Choral Director Association.<\/p>\n<p>Anthony received the Alfred State College Outstanding Service Award in 2000, and in the spring of 2012, the auditorium at Alfred was renovated and rededicated to &#8220;Mr. C.&#8221;\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>In 1985, he retired from full-time duties as choral director at Alfred State College but remained at the helm of the college&#8217;s choral groups in a part-time capacity until finally retiring in 2007.\u00a0 He continued his lifelong love of directing each spring when his choir family returned for their annual Choir Alumni Weekend, an annual event that Cappy eagerly anticipated all year long.<\/p>\n<p>The Alfred State Choir Alumni Association has been a testimony to his many years of service, with approximately 350 active members, many of whom have returned to Alfred each spring to renew old friendships and sing together at the spring concert under the direction of their old taskmaster.<\/p>\n<p>Mr. Cappadonia is survived by his children, his wife Bebe, his sister Louise Fagan, and his grandchildren:\u00a0 Michael (Georgianna) Cappadonia; Beth (Donald) McPherson; P.J.
